ALEXANDRIA, Va., Sept. 3 -- United States Patent no. 12,403,684, issued on Sept. 2, was assigned to TAYLOR MADE GOLF COMPANY INC. (Carlsbad, Calif.).
"Automated system and method for forming a laminated structure" was invented by Mark Greaney (Vista, Calif.), Todd Beach (San Diego), Stephen Kraus (Kaohsiung, Taiwan), Connie Hsiao (Kaohsiung, Taiwan), Tyson Hsiao (Kaohsiung, Taiwan) and Pei-yao Lin (Kaohsiung, Taiwan).
